Open house!

Posted December 7, 2011

This is a special day for us. We’ve been hard at work during the fall, trying to get all pieces together. Today we’re  extremely excited to announce that Readmill is now open for everyone.

This means that anyone using an iPad, Kindle or Android phone can sign up and start sharing highlights, reading data and other cool things around books. But just opening up isn’t enough, we’re also releasing two major updates, version 2 of our iPad app as well as a bookmarklet for your Kindle, here’s what’s new:

Readmill for iPad is a simple, beautiful reader that tracks your reading progress seamlessly while you read. In our new version you can also see highlights you’ve done inside of the book as well as browse and discover highlights from others. This opens up for authors and readers to engage deeper with the story and link to a specific part of a book. For example check Aaron Gustafson’s own commentary on his latest book

Read more about our reader for iPad.


Our brand new bookmarklet is the way to use Readmill if you have a Kindle. Just drag it into your browser, head to kindle.amazon.com and press the Readmill button. It will let you share books you read and highlights you’ve made with your friends on Readmill.

Read more about our bookmarklet.
